Broadcast notes:

This was a re-edited version split into four parts, this episode running at 24m 51s.

Broadcast Source: BBC

Ratings Information:


Consolidated figures: 4.800m viewers (+7 days), 102nd place, AI 68

Notes


This was the last episode to be broadcast in 405 line Marconi-EMI system alongide the 'modern' 625 line PAL system, with the former transmitters being closed down on 2nd January in the UK (except for Scotland, which was the following day).
